Abstract
An experiment was conducted to determine the effects of conservation tillage (CT) practices on leaf
chlorophyll content, sugars and yields of Zea mays L. and Phaseolus vulgaris L. for two consecutive
cropping seasons at the Kenya Agricultural and Livestock Research Organization farm in Embu County,
Kenya. The experimental design was a Randomized Complete Block Design with 9 treatments replicated
3 times. The treatments were, conventional tillage sole maize, zero tillage sole maize, Furrows/Ridges
sole maize, conventional tillage sole bean, zero tillage sole bean, furrows and ridges sole bean,
conventional tillage maize-bean intercrop, zero tillage maize-bean intercrop, furrows/ridges maize-bean
intercrop. Zea mays L. and Phaseolus vulgaris L. plants grown under the CT plots had significantly
more chlorophyll content, more sugar content and more grain weight than those under conventional
tillage practices (CVT). The results provided a physiological basis for the observed increase in yields.
They led to a conclusion that the CT method is suitable for improving crop productivity through
enhancing physiological functions in the leaf.
